OBITUARY
Eugene Pulley
June 27, 1937 – April 4, 2013
IN THE CARE OF
Alexander Funeral Home-West Chapel
Eugene Pulley, 75, passed away Thursday, April 4, 2013 at Columbia Healthcare in Evansville, IN. He was born June 27, 1937 in Evansville, IN to Paul and Lula Pulley.
He was owner and operator of Gene’s Remodeling Service for 30 years. Gene served twice in the US Army. His hobbies included fishing, hunting, and horseshoe pitching.
Gene is survived by his wife of 40 years, Mary Pulley; son, Howard Dossett, daughter-in-law, Kimberly Dossett; granddaughters, Paige & Danielle Dossett; grandson, Kyle Dossett; brother, William Pulley, Owasso, MI; sisters, Yvonne Weber, Janice Masterson, Judy Alvey of Evansville; nieces and nephews.
Services will be 11:00AM, Monday, April 8, 2013, at Alexander West Chapel with entombment in Alexander Memorial Park Cemetery. Friends may visit, Sunday, April 7, 2013 from 2:00PM until 8:00PM at the funeral home.
Memorial contributions may be given to the American Cancer Society, 6301 Old Boonville Hwy, Suite B, Evansville, IN 47715.
